    Pool and Spa pH Adjustment

    Sustaining the proper pH degree in your pool or spa is essential for the well being of each swimmers and the gear. The best pH vary for swimming swimming pools and spas is between 7.2 and seven.6. When the pH falls under 7.2, the water turns into acidic and may trigger pores and skin irritation, eye discomfort, and harm to the pool liner and gear. Then again, when the pH rises above 7.6, the water turns into alkaline and may result in cloudy water, scale formation, and diminished sanitizer effectiveness.

    Measuring pH

    Step one to adjusting pH is to measure the present degree. This may be executed utilizing a easy pH check package, which includes dipping a check strip into the water and evaluating the colour to a chart. Alternatively, you should utilize an digital pH meter for extra exact readings.

    Decreasing pH

    If the pH is just too excessive, there are a number of methods to decrease it:

    • Muriatic Acid: That is the most typical pH reducer, and it successfully lowers pH by including hydrogen ions to the water. Nevertheless, it is very important use muriatic acid with warning as it may be corrosive.
    • Sodium Bisulfate: That is one other acid that can be utilized to decrease pH, however it’s much less corrosive than muriatic acid.
    • Dry Acid: Dry acid is a granular type of muriatic acid that’s much less concentrated and simpler to deal with.
    • Carbon Dioxide Gasoline: Injecting carbon dioxide fuel into the water can even decrease pH. Nevertheless, this methodology is extra advanced and requires specialised gear.

    Calculating the Quantity of pH Reducer

    To find out the quantity of pH reducer wanted, observe these steps:

    1. Calculate the amount of water in your pool or spa in gallons.
    2. Subtract your required pH from the present pH to find out the change in pH wanted.
    3. Check with a dosage desk or seek the advice of with a pool skilled to find out the quantity of pH reducer required per pH change to your explicit water chemistry.
    Desired pH Change Dosage of Muriatic Acid per 10,000 Gallons
    0.1 1.5 ounces
    0.2 3 ounces
    0.3 4.5 ounces

    Buffers and their Position in pH Stability

    Buffers are options that resist modifications in pH when small quantities of acid or base are added to them. They’re composed of a weak acid and its conjugate base, or a weak base and its conjugate acid. When a small quantity of acid is added to a buffer answer, the weak acid reacts with the added acid to kind its conjugate base. This response consumes the added acid and prevents the pH from altering considerably. Equally, when a small quantity of base is added to a buffer answer, the weak base reacts with the added base to kind its conjugate acid, once more stopping a major change in pH.

    The effectiveness of a buffer in resisting pH modifications will depend on its buffering capability, which is set by the focus of the weak acid and its conjugate base. A better focus of the weak acid and its conjugate base leads to the next buffering capability. Buffers are generally utilized in quite a lot of chemical and organic purposes, equivalent to sustaining the pH of blood, regulating the pH of business processes, and preserving the pH of meals merchandise.

    The Henderson-Hasselbalch equation can be utilized to calculate the pH of a buffer answer. The equation is: pH = pKa + log([A-]/[HA]), the place pKa is the acid dissociation fixed of the weak acid, [A-] is the focus of the conjugate base, and [HA] is the focus of the weak acid. The Henderson-Hasselbalch equation can be utilized to find out the pH of a buffer answer if the pKa and the concentrations of the weak acid and its conjugate base are recognized.
